This process also minimizes the amount of … Web2 days ago · Ascites is the most common symptom of peritoneal mesothelioma, according to one study. In the study of 81 cases, ascites occurred in 62 (77%). Ascites can cause abdominal distention (swelling), which in another study occurred in around 70% of patients. There’s a high likelihood of having ascites if you have peritoneal mesothelioma cancer.
